Appointment of a service provider to compile, write, edit, proofread, design, layout, translate, print and deliver the inaugural Organisation of African Geological Surveys (OAGS) Annual Report for FY 2025/26 in both digital and printed formats. The Annual Report shall be produced in three official languages: English, French, and Portuguese. It will present governance, institutional performance, programmes, strategic achievements, partnerships and financial information of OAGS for the reporting period.

Evaluation Criteria
Source: RFQ10001070K.pdf (RFQ)Two-stage evaluation: Stage 1 — Functional evaluation (100 points total, minimum 80 points to proceed). Criteria: 1) Technical approach/methodology and contingency for backup systems (25 points: comprehensive plan = 25, general plan = 20, no/irrelevant plan = 0). 2) Experience, knowledge and skills (25 points: 10+ years projects with CVs = 25, 4-9 years = 20, <4 years or incomplete = 0). 3) Three contactable reference letters with English Annual Reports (25 points: 3 letters = 25, 2 letters = 20, 1/none = 0). 4) Two contactable reference letters with translated Annual Reports/Books/Reports in official languages besides English (25 points: 2 letters = 25, 1 letter = 20, none = 0). Stage 2 — Price and Specific Goals (80/20 preference system): Price = 80 points; Specific Goals = 20 points (51%+ black ownership = 10 points, 30%+ black women ownership = 10 points). Certified B-BBEE certificate/affidavit required to claim specific-goal points. JV scoring: incorporated JV uses consolidated B-BBEE certificate; unincorporated JV scored proportionally per JV percentage split.
Technical Specifications
Source: RFQ10001070K.pdf (RFQ)Scope: Compile, write, edit, proofread, design, layout, translate, print and deliver the inaugural Organisation of African Geological Surveys (OAGS) Annual Report for FY 2025/26 in digital and printed formats. Languages: English, French, Portuguese (three official OAGS languages). Translation by professional translators experienced in geoscience, governance and technical publications. Content: governance, institutional performance, programmes, strategic achievements, partnerships, financial information. Design and layout: minimum five creative design concepts for each Annual Report; design, layout and formatting of inner pages and cover per selected concept; proofs of final layout required. Printing and binding: perfect binding; cover 300 g Sappi Magno Gloss (white), content 135 g Sappi Magno Gloss (white); full colour printing both sides; UV varnish front and back covers. Page counts: English version 30-60 pages; French and Portuguese versions 40-80 pages each. Quantities: 30 printed hard copies English, 30 French, 20 Portuguese. Digital deliverables: 60 OAGS-branded 8 GB flash disks in protective casing, each containing three files (~50 MB each) — English, French, Portuguese versions. Additional: in-house consultation for context and plan; availability immediately and anytime during assignment for changes. Final documents must be available electronically (high and low resolution).
